    What is a Mainland Business in Qatar?

    In Qatar, the mainland business is a business that is authorized to conduct its operations in the local qatar market. Unlike free zone or offshore setups, a mainland company is able to:

    • Trade freely across Qatar
    • Take on government and public sector projects
    • Hire both local and expatriate employees without restrictions
    • Set up a physical office anywhere in the country

    The main distinction between mainland company setup and free zone setups lies in flexibility. Free zones often limit your business activities and confine operations to specific areas, whereas a mainland company can reach the entire local market. This flexibility makes mainland company formation an attractive choice for entrepreneurs planning to grow quickly or take on government contracts.

    Eligibility Criteria for Mainland Company Formation

    Who is allowed to form a mainland company: Before you begin the process, you should be familiar with who can legally establish a mainland company in Qatar. Key requirements include:

    • Commercial Registration (CR):  Every company has to receive a CR from the Ministry of Commerce and Industry (MOCI).
    • Local Sponsor/Partner:  A Qatari sponsor might be needed depending on your business activity.
    • Allowed Business Activities:  Not everything is permitted, the MOCI grants licenses on the basis of regulations.
    • Document Checklist: Passport copies, financial statements, lease agreement and clear business plan are needed.

    Step-by-Step Process For Mainland Business Setup

    Setting up a business establishment in the mainland may appear like a complicated process, but it can be done in phases:

    1. Decide Business Activity and Trade License Type: Select activities to suit your objectives and license needs.
    2. Select Company Structure: Options include LLC, or branch office, each with its own rules.
    3. Secure Local Sponsor or Partner (if needed): A local partner is often required for certain business structures.
    4. Obtain Approvals from MOCI: Submit the required documents for validation.
    5. Register the Company and Get Trade License: This officially allows your business to operate.
    6. Open Corporate Bank Account: Required when making payments and remunerations.
    7. Visa and Labor Registration for Employees: Enables hiring and compliance with labor laws.

    Tips To Optimize Your Mainland Business Setup Investment

    Saving on costs without compromising compliance is possible with these strategies:

    • Negotiate office rent and service fees to suit your budget.
    • Hire local agents strategically to minimize sponsor-related expenses.
    • Choose the right license type to avoid unnecessary approvals and fees.
    • Plan the number of employees carefully to match visa limits and labor costs.
    • Explore any government incentives for new businesses in the mainland.

    These approaches ensure that your mainland company formation remains financially manageable while setting you up for long-term success.
